In the state of Florida, all license plates are required to be replaced every 10 years per section 320.06(1)(b), Florida Statutes. Once you have chosen a desired plate(s), see the Motor Vehicle Registrations page to learn how to apply for a license plate and registration.
You may conduct a license plate lookup using free license plate lookup services online or visit any of the local service centers of the FLHSMV.
